Just for your info about a year from now.....

'Service Required' Message appears on dashboard :

-This service reminder message sometimes appears as a result of the battery disconnect. Reset it as follows:

1. Press and hold the rear fog lamp switch (before the ignition is on).
2. Press the start button without applying the foot brake (do not start the engine)
3. Release the rear fog lamp switch (1sec)
4. Press and hold the trip computer cycle switch (within 1sec).
5. Press and hold the rear fog lamp switch. (within 1sec)
6. Continue to hold the trip computer and rear fog lamp switches.
7. The message center should display "resetting service mode" and then "service mode reset"
8. Release the trip computer and the fog lamp switches and turn the ignition off.

It works best if you get a good cadence going in your head and keep the beat.

It took me 7 tries the first (and only) time I had to do it after I replaced my battery. I found that I had to complete the entire process in about 3 seconds. Memorize the steps and get a good cadence as mentioned above and go fast
